Appropriations Committee advances H778, a dam‑safety bill, with funding for emergency plans
Summary
The Appropriations Committee heard testimony from legislative counsel Michael Grady and voted to advance H778, a bill funding pilot emergency‑operations planning for state high‑hazard dams; testimony stressed municipalities lack funds to maintain local emergency plans.
The Appropriations Committee met April 23 and voted to advance H778, a bill to fund pilot emergency‑operations planning for state high‑hazard dams after hearing testimony from legislative counsel Michael Grady.
Michael Grady, legislative counsel, told the committee the bill stems from a General Assembly study following 2023 flooding that recommended a state‑led pilot to develop emergency operations plans (EOPs) and to measure costs and municipal implementation needs.
